This episode takes a peek inside Hailey’s mental health journey and what it taught each of us – as individuals, a family, AND a work team.
Mental health can be a tough thing to talk about. Whether you’re the one offering support or the one sharing your own story.
Why though?
It’s not as if it’s rare to have anxiety or depression.
Especially in the age of social media.
Or...let’s be honest...in the middle of a global pandemic.
Finding someone who can’t relate to having anxious thoughts right now...9 months into 2020...is basically like finding a unicorn.
Whatever your own story is, there’s a pretty high chance that you or someone you love will deal with anxiety or other mental illness at some point.
